I am looking for your help, I just start using LiveCycle Designer and I am having problem with a multiple pages form (9 pages).

I would like to repeat a header in all those pages, I tried to play with the Object tab but it dosen't work.

The header should be placed on the Master page ...then it will repeat on each page that uses that Master Page.

In the hierarchy view click on the Master Page. This will have a pink/purple checked border that shows the Content Area. This is teh area that all of the content form your pages will go. You can resize this area and add the Text that you want for you Header outside of this object.
